Notes
Recorded Stockholm, February 6, 1957 (tracks 2, 3), February 8, 1957 (tracks 1, 4), March 6, 1957 (tracks 5, 6), February 14, 1958 (track 7), April 29, 1958 (tracks 8-12), November 19, 1958 (track 13), November 21, 1958 (tracks 14, 15), and August 1, 1961 (tracks 16-18).
Liner notes in Swedish, with an abbreviated version in English.
Tracks 1-7 previously released as Side C on 2 LP compilation Various - Maid In Sweden - Swedish Jazz 1954-1961 Vol. 2 in 1975, and tracks 8-18 on LP compilation Harry Arnold & Quincy Jones And The Swedish Radio Studio Orchestra, Quincy Jones, Coleman Hawkins, Benny Bailey, Lucky Thompson, Nat Adderley - The Midnight Sun Never Sets in 1974.
